India eased to a series win against West Indies with a punishing 71-run win in the second T20I at Lucknow, giving the hosts an unassailable 2-0 lead in the three-match series.

Captain Rohit Sharma was the star of the show, smashing an unbeaten 111 off just 61 balls – in the process becoming the first man to score four hundreds in T20 internationals.

It was an innings laced with records for the 31-year-old, as he also overtook regular skipper Virat Kohli as India’s highest run-getter in the shortest format.
